1.Echinatin inhibits malignant behaviors and immune escape of lung cancer A549 cells by activating the STING/TBK1/IRF3 signaling pathway
Li ZENG ; Zuojun ZHANG ; Yuguang LEI ; Dongling CUI
Chinese Journal of Cancer Biotherapy 2025;32(9):934-940
Objective:To investigate the effects of echinatin(Ech)on the malignant biological behavior and immune escape of lung cancer A549 cells and its underlying mechanisms.Methods:Normal lung epithelial cells(BEAS-2B)and A549 cells were routinely cultured and treated with different concentrations of Ech for 24h.Cell viability was assessed using the MTT assay,and concentrations of 20,30,and 40 μmol/L were selected for subsequent experiments.A549 cells were divided into the following groups:control group(0 μmol/L Ech),low-(20 μmol/L),medium-(30 μmol/L),and high-concentration(40 μmol/L)Ech groups(Ech-L,Ech-M,Ech-H),and high-dose Ech combined with the pathway inhibitor H-151(1.0 μmol/L)group(Ech-H+H-151).Cell proliferation,migration,and invasion were evaluated using the EdU assay,wound-healing assay,and Transwell assay,respectively.Western blotting(WB)assay was applied to detect the expression of proteins related to proliferation,migration,invasion,and the STING/TBK1/IRF3 signaling pathway.Subsequently,A549 cells were co-cultured with CD8+T cells,and trypan blue staining was used to detect CD8+T cell viability.The levels of type Ⅰ interferon(IFN-Ⅰ)in the co-culture supernatants were detected by WB,while the levels of programmed death ligand 1(PD-L1),interleukin-10(IL-10),interleukin-4(IL-4),and transforming growth factor-β(TGF-β)were determined using ELISA.Results:Ech inhibited the viability of A549 cells in a dose-dependent manner(all P<0.05)but had no significant effect on the viability of BEAS-2B cells.Ech dose-dependently inhibited the proliferation,migration and invasion of A549 cells(all P<0.05),as well as the protein expression of cyclinD1,Ki67,MMP2,MMP9,STING,p-TBK1 and p-IRF3(all P<0.05).These effects were partially reversed by H-151.Ech dose-dependently promoted the survival of CD8+T cells co-cultured with A549 cells(all P<0.05),enhanced IFN-Ⅰexpression(all P<0.05),and inhibited the secretion of PD-L1,IL-10,IL-4,and TGF-β(all P<0.05),with H-151 partially reversing these effects(all P<0.05).Conclusion:Ech inhibits malignant biological behavior and immune escape of lung cancer A549 cells by activating the STING/TBK1/IRF3 signaling pathway.
2.Research progress of electrical acupoint stimulation for prevention of postoperative nausea and vom-iting and its mechanisms
Junjie CHEN ; Lu CHE ; Quexuan CUI ; Yuguang HUANG
The Journal of Clinical Anesthesiology 2024;40(11):1205-1208
Postoperative nausea and vomiting(PONV)is a common complication of general anes-thesia.PONV makes negative influence on recovery and prolongs hospital stays.In addition toantiemetic prophylaxis,electrical acupoint stimulation(EAS)has been widely applied in clinical scenario and signifi-cantly reduces PONV incidence,but its mechanism,stimulation parameters,and combined efficacy with pharmacological strategy remain unclear.This article reviews the stimulation parameters,efficacy,safety,and mechanism of EAS for PONV prevention.This review aims to provide insights for future studies.
3.Improvement effect of active ingredients of Anemarrhena asphodeloides on sepsis-induced myocardial injury model mice
Qian LI ; Xiangming CHEN ; Xinxin CHANG ; Wenhua CUI ; Yang LI ; Zijing XUE ; Yuguang ZHENG ; Junna SONG
China Pharmacy 2023;34(1):29-33
OBJECTIVE To provide reference for clarifying improvement effects of Anemarrhena asphodeloides on sepsis- induced myocardial injury and potential material basis. METHODS Water extract of A. asphodeloides was extracted by thermal reflux method. Total xanthone and total saponins in A. asphodeloides were separated by macroporous adsorption resin. The mice model of sepsis-induced myocardial injury was established by intraperitoneal injection of lipopolysaccharide. The effects of the location of three extraction fractions and the monomers of A. asphodeloides as mangiferin, timosaponin AⅢ and timosaponin BⅡ on the survival rate of the model mice were explored. HE staining was used to observe the effects of mangiferin, timosaponin AⅢ and timosaponin BⅡ on myocardial morphology in model mice. The effects of mangiferin on mRNA expressions of inflammatory cytokines [interleukin-6 (IL-6), IL-1β and tumor necrosis factor-α (TNF-α)] and the level of reactive oxygen species (ROS) in myocardial tissue of model mice were detected. RESULTS Compared with the model group, the survival rate of mice in the intervention group of total xanthone, total saponins and water extract was increased to different extents, especially total xanthone fraction. Mangiferin, timosaponin AⅢ and timosaponin BⅡcould improve the degree of myocardial cell swelling and muscle bundle arrangement disorder in model mice, especially mangiferin. Compared with model group, mRNA expressions of IL-6, IL- 1β and TNF- α, ROS level in myocardium of mice after mangiferin intervention were decreased to different extents. CONCLUSIONS The different extraction fractions of A. asphodeloides can improve survival rate of mice with sepsis-induced myocardial injury, especially total xanthone fraction. Mangiferin is the best among the three monomers of A. asphodeloides to improve sepsis-induced myocardial injury, which may play a role in anti-sepsis myocardial injury by anti-inflammation and antioxidantion.
4.Experience in the treatment of upper urinary tract stones secondary to urinary diversion
Sai LIU ; Yihang JIANG ; Ning KANG ; Yuguang JIANG ; Liyan CUI ; Tong XU ; Junhui ZHANG
Chinese Journal of Urology 2023;44(10):779-780
There are few clinical reports on the diagnosis and treatment of upper urinary tract stones secondary to urinary diversion. This study included 30 patients with upper urinary tract stones secondary to urinary diversion, and all of which were successfully managed. The individualized treatment with the ureteroscopy and/or percutaneous nephrolithotripsy with antegrade, retrograde, or a combination of antegrade and retrograde is safe and feasible.
5.Construction and evaluation of the prediction model of knee degeneration based on bioelectrial impedance analysis
Mengqi WANG ; Hongbo CHEN ; Han LU ; Cui WANG ; Ziqiu ZOU ; Yetian LIANG ; Kexin CHEN ; Shida JIN ; Peiyuan LIU ; Yuguang WANG ; Shaomei SHANG
Chinese Journal of Modern Nursing 2023;29(1):7-13
Objective:To construct the prediction model of knee degeneration in patients with knee osteoarthritis based on bioelectrical impedance index, and evaluate the prediction performance and application efficiency of the model.Methods:This was a cross-sectional study. From May to July 2021, 248 knee joints of 124 patients with knee osteoarthritis at home from Shijiazhuang Yuqiang Community Health Service Center who participated in physical examination were selected by convenience sampling to establish the model. According to Kellgren-Lawrence (K-L) grading system, the knee joints were divided into four groups, namely K-L1 ( n=19) , K-L2 ( n=103) , K-L3 ( n=96) , and K-L4 ( n=30) . The indicators included in the model were selected through analysis of variance or Kruskal-Wallis test, and a prediction model of knee degeneration was established using support vector machine, and the model was optimized using grid parameter optimization method. The prediction performance of the model was evaluated by the area under the receiver operating characteristic (ROC) curve, sensitivity, specificity, accuracy, positive predictive value and negative predictive value. Results:The indicators in the model included age, complications, lumbar/back/hip pain, high-risk occupation, Western Ontario and McMaster Universities Osteoarthritis Index (WOMAC) -pain, WOMAC-function, capacitive reactance and phase angle. The area under the ROC curve of the training set model was 0.999, the prediction accuracy was 0.920, and the 95% confidence interval was 0.868 to 0.957. The area under the ROC curve of the test set model was 0.833, the prediction accuracy was 0.682, and the 95% confidence interval was 0.572 to 0.780.Conclusions:The prediction model of knee degeneration has good prediction performance and is easy to use, which can be used as a screening tool for knee degeneration in patients with knee osteoarthritis.
6.A survey of anesthesia residents' proficiency in epidural puncture and training needs in China
Qing YUAN ; Yuda FEI ; Yu ZHANG ; Xia RUAN ; Xulei CUI ; Gang TAN ; Jie YI ; Yuguang HUANG
Chinese Journal of Anesthesiology 2019;39(5):522-525
Objective To investigate the anesthesia residents' proficiency in the epidural puncture and training needs using questionnaire survey in China.Methods A questionnaire designed by ourselves was sent to anesthesia residents via the WeChat platform within 1 month.The data were recorded by the system automatically.Results A total of 795 anesthesia residents involved in the investigation,and the number of valid questionnaires was 753 (94.7%).There were 233 (30.9%) junior residents (0-2 yr of training),279 (37.1%) semi-senior residents (3-5 yr of training),and 241 (32.0%) senior residents (>5yr of training).Compared with junior group,the difficulty score for epidural puncture was significantly decreased,and the confidence scores for performing normal middle lumbar,difficult lumbar,lateral lumbar and thoracic epidural puncture were increased in semi-senior and senior groups (P<0.05).Compared with semi-senior group,the difficulty score for epidural puncture was significantly decreased,and the confidence scores for performing normal middle lumbar,difficult lumbar,lateral lumbar and thoracic epidural puncture were increased in senior group (P<0.05).The self-evaluated difficulty of epidural puncture was lower as the number of prior epidural cases was more (r=-0.719,P<0.01).There were 46.6% of the residents who had received simulation-based training before performing epidural puncture on the patient,among which most residents considered the simulation-based training is effective in helping to familiarize with procedure (77.2%),familiarize with anatomy (70.4%),simulate the texture of different layers (47.9%),and enhance success rate of epidural puncture (56.7%).There were 75.0% residents who considered visualization technology is helpful in enhancing the success rate and confidence of epidural puncture.Conclusion Currently,the proficiency of junior anesthesia residents in epidural puncture needs to be strengthened.The simulation-based training has not been widely applied in the epidural training,while residents think high of simulation-based training and are looking forward to visualization technique training.
7.Application of the saphenous nerve emerging site through the adductor canal in ultrasound-guided adductor canal block
Shuai TANG ; Xinhua SHEN ; Wei HUANG ; Manjiao MA ; Yangyang ZHANG ; Ying WANG ; Xu LI ; Xulei CUI ; Zhonghuang XU ; Chao MA ; Yuguang HUANG
The Journal of Clinical Anesthesiology 2018;34(2):114-117
Objective To study clinical data retrospectively and demonstrate the optimal injection site of adductor canal block by performing a cadaveric study.Methods Clinical part:clinical data from 19 patients,11 males and 8 females,aged 21 85 years,ASA physical status Ⅰ-Ⅲ,who received ultrasound guided adductor canal block were retrospectively collected.Among whom 9 received a mid-distance injection of 10 ml of 0.5% ropivacaine and 10 received an injection of the same medication at the outlet of adductor canal.The primary endpoint was complete absence of cold sensation to ice cube on the medial side of calf at 30 minutes and 24 hours after injection.Cadaveric part:40 lower limbs,20 males and 20 females,were finally analyzed in the study.The distances from the anterior superior iliac spine (ASIS) to the medial tibial condyle,from ASIS to the entrance of the adductor canal,from ASIS to the exit of the canal (adductor tendinous opening),from ASIS to the site where sa phenous nerve emerges through the aponeurotic covering were measured respectively.The length of adductor canal,the relative location of adductor canal and the site where saphenous nerve pierces in the lower limbs were calculated.Results Clinical part:all 19 cases were successfully recorded with complete absence of cold sensation at 30 minutes after injection of local anesthetic and complete sensory recovery at 24 hours after injection.Cadaveric part:in all specimens,saphenous nerve enters adductor canal and coursed down until emerging at very close to the distal end of the canal with the saphenous branch of descending genicular artery.The length of the adductor canal was (10.0±2.1) cm.The entrance and the exit of adductor canal and the emerging site of the saphenous nerve located along the (54.7±3.0) %,(76.0%±3.8) % and (74.1±3.2) % of sartorius muscle,respectively.Conclusion Performing ultrasound-guided adductor canal block at either the outlet of adductor canal or mid-distance of thigh can achieve comparable blockade of saphenous nerve.Cadaveric study implicated that the optimal injection site for adductor canal block should be the lower one-third of sartorius muscle.Ultrasound-guided injection of local anesthetics next to the descending genicular artery may possibly become a promising new method of saphenous nerve block.
8.Treatment of dizziness with hyperbaric oxygen following spontaneous cerebellar hemorrhage
Chenglin LYU ; Yongrong YANG ; Yuguang CUI
Chinese journal of nautical medicine and hyperbaric medicine 2016;23(5):394-396
Objective To investigate the efficacy of hyperbaric oxygen (HBO) in the treatment of dizziness following spontaneous cerebellar hemorrhage.Methods Seventy-six patients with dizziness after spontaneous cerebellar hemorrhage were divided into 2 groups:the treatment group (44 cases) treated with HBO combined with psychological and drug therapy,and the control group (32 cases) treated only with psychological and drug therapy.Therapeutic efficacy was compared between the 2 groups.Results For the treatment group,22 cases were cured,19 cases were improved and 3 cases were ineffective,with a total effective rate of 93.18% (41/44),while for the control group,5 cases were cured,16 cases were improved and 11 cases were ineffective,with a total effective rate of 65.63% (21/32).Statistical significance could be seen in total effective rate,when comparisons were made between the 2 groups (x2 =9.36,P < 0.01).Conclusions In the treatment of dizziness following spontaneous cerebellar hemorrhage,HBO was an effective and non-invasive treatment method,which could obviously improve life quality of the patients with cerebellar hemorrhage.

10.Pelvic serous carcinoma of female:a clinicopathogical analysis of 20 cases
Xinlan SHI ; Zhenqiang LI ; Tieli CUI ; Yuguang LI ; Jing JIA ; Xiaohong DENG
Chinese Journal of Clinical and Experimental Pathology 2015;(3):286-288,289
Purpose To study the clinicopathological and immunohistochemical features, carcinogenesis and differential diagnosis of female pelvic serous carcinoma. Methods The clinical data, macroscopic and microscopic features and immunostaining results of 20 patients with pelvic serous carcinoma were studied, and some associated literatures were reviewed. Results 20 cases of PSC aged from 23 to 87, with the mean age being 58. 9. PSC may occur in fallopian tube, ovary and peritoneum, while they were referred to hospital because of abdominal distention, abdominal pain or pelvic mass. The tumor often invasive pelvic organs diffusely when they were diag-nosed, so, the primary site were difficultly determined. Usually, the primary focus of serous carcinoma of fallopian tube is small and easily planted in pelvic. The patients with ovarian serous carcinoma or peritoneal serous carcinoma had serous tubal intraepithelial car-cinoma at the mean time. Conclusions The tubal epithelial cells may be the major source of PSC. About the specimen of PSC, we need check the fallopian tube carefully to determine the primary site, and make differential diagnosis with peritoneal malignant mesothe-lioma and metastatic carcinoma from other sites than pelvic when it diffusely invasive peritoneum.
